About this role

About Anthropic Anthropic’s mission is to create reliable, interpretable, and steerable AI systems. We want AI to be safe and beneficial for our users and for society as a whole. Our team is a quickly growing group of committed researchers, engineers, policy experts, and business leaders working together to build beneficial AI systems. About the role Anthropic's Environments organization builds and maintains the infrastructure that improves Claude’s capabilities through reinforcement learning. That includes the frameworks researchers use to build environments and the infrastructure responsible for running them. The team's mission is to productionize research. You'll embed with research teams, get up to speed on how they work, and design the frameworks and APIs that let them move faster, building systems the team can understand, own, and maintain themselves. Scope also includes keeping production RL runs healthy, maintainable, monitored, and easy to triage. You'll be a strong fit if you have deep expertise in Python, a refined sense of taste for API and framework design, and good intuition for how complex systems fail, especially silently. It's a bonus if you've built and operated a stateful distributed system, such as a workflow engine, actor framework, or durable-execution runtime, where correctness depends on getting shared state and recovery right. You should be comfortable diving into messy research code, finding the abstractions that matter, and improving them incrementally while researchers continue to build on your work.
